At airSlate, our journey began in Boston, USA, in 2008. What started as a single product with 3,000 customers has grown into an influential tech company with 900+ team members across six offices worldwide. In 2022, airSlate reached a total valuation of $1.25 billion and became a 'Unicorn 🦄'. But even as we scale, team members remain our most valuable asset. That's why we've built a company that excites people about their work.
We develop products that serve over 100 million users with no-code workflow automation, electronic signature, and document management solutions. The company's portfolio of award-winning products, signNow, pdfFiller, DocHub, WorkFlow, Instapage, and US Legal Forms, empower teams to digitally transform the way their organizations run.
At airSlate, we prioritise high-impact AI and machine learning (ML) initiatives throughout our company. We aim to drive innovation and improve customer-facing workplace automation.
As part of our long-term strategy, we strive to lower the barrier to ML development and standardize the integration of ML solutions. We recognize the urgent need to accelerate the delivery of ML solutions in our rapidly changing world.
Successfully implementing AI and machine learning requires more than excellent models. It necessitates a strong infrastructure. That’s why we are looking for a Senior ML Ops Engineer to help us build the systems that will enable us to automate processes more intelligently, enhance communication, and unlock new product capabilities.
We invite you to join us and be at the forefront of AI innovation!
What you'll be working on: Building the Foundation: Design, make, and automate the data backbone for our ML initiatives, creating robust pipelines for both model training and real-time inference using diverse structured and unstructured data.Productionizing Machine Learning: Take models from concept to reality by developing production-ready code, architecting serving infrastructure, and implementing sophisticated deployment strategies.ML as a service: Develop machine learning solutions to enhance reuse, eliminate unnecessary duplication of solutions within the company, and accelerate the delivery of machine learning applications.Automating the ML Lifecycle: Architect and implement our MLOps framework, including CI/CD/CT (Continuous Integration, Delivery, and Training) pipelines to automate the testing, deployment, and retraining of our models.Ensuring Reliability & Performance: Establish a comprehensive monitoring practice for our deployed models, tracking performance, health, and key metrics in real-time to ensure accuracy and uptime.Driving Reproducibility: Implement and manage the tools and processes for model versioning, artifact management, and experiment tracking to ensure all our ML work is reproducible and traceable.Managing Cloud Infrastructure: Own and optimize the AWS cloud resources that power our ML workloads, ensuring they are scalable, secure, and cost-effective.Collaborating for Impact: Partner closely with Data Scientists, Data Analytics, Product team, business leaders, and other engineers to translate complex business needs into scalable, end-to-end machine learning solutions.What we expect from you: Fluent in Python. Experience with software engineering principles, including unit testing and version control (e.g., Git). Experience in monitoring machine learning models in production, with a focus on logging, metrics, and alerting. A minimum of 3 years of experience in an MLOps engineering role. Experience with AWS, particularly with AWS SageMaker. Knowledge and experience with Vector Stores. Understanding and experience in using CI/CD/CT tools (e.g., GitHub Actions, Jenkins) and containerization technologies (e.g., Docker). Knowledge of machine learning techniques and model lifecycle management. Familiarity with machine learning frameworks (e.g., TensorFlow, PyTorch) and data libraries (e.g., Pandas, NumPy, Apache Spark).Nice to have:Experience withTerraform.What we offer:
— Flexible work environment — We value the advantages of in-person collaboration and prioritize work from our offices in Wroclaw or Bialystok. However, we also provide flexible work arrangements to accommodate remote or hybrid options and flexible scheduling.
— Bonuses and compensation — On top of a competitive base salary, we reward our team members' performance with a quarterly bonus to recognize achievements, time, and effort.
— Stock options — At airSlate, our team members are more than employees; they're business partners. We issue stock options that grant ownership in the company, allowing everyone to share in its growth.
— Professional growth opportunities — We are committed to ongoing improvement and welcome those passionate about learning. We cover professional development courses, conferences, literature, English classes, and more for each team member.
Health and well-being—We prioritize the health and well-being of our team. This is why we provide a Luxmed subscription, a Multisport card for every team member, access to the office's massage room, free lunches, and healthy in-office snacks to sustain your energy. Also, we provide all our team members with Mental Health Days, dedicated days off recognized globally to encourage people to log off and recharge.
— Open communication — We encourage transparent communication from all team members at airSlate. Feel free to share your thoughts, ideas, and concerns with our management team, CEO, any member of our leadership team, or any team lead at any time.
We are proud of:
— airSlate Care for Ukraine — With a significant number of our team members in Ukraine, our foremost concern was ensuring their safety by providing both financial and logistical assistance to them and their families. What started as an immediate response has evolved into a cornerstone of the airSlate charity program. We match donations contributed by our team members, offer humanitarian aid to those affected by the conflict, distribute food packages to seniors, and support animal shelters. Our commitment remains steadfast in working towards restoring peace to Ukraine.
— airSlate Junior Club — Our sense of family extends beyond our team. All team members with children gain access to the airSlate Junior Club, featuring engaging events such as cooking classes, creative activities, and educational online games.
It is airSlate's policy to comply with all applicable equal employment opportunity laws by making all employment decisions without unlawful regard or consideration of any individual’s race, religion, ethnicity, color, sex, sexual orientation, gender identity or expressions, transgender status, sexual and other reproductive health decisions, marital status, age, national origin, genetic information, ancestry, citizenship, physical or mental disability, veteran or family status or any other basis protected by applicable national, federal, state, provincial or local law. airSlate's policy prohibits unlawful discrimination based on any of these impermissible bases, as well as any bases or grounds protected by applicable law in each jurisdiction. If you need assistance or an accommodation during the application process because of a disability, it is available upon request. airSlate is pleased to provide such assistance and no applicant will be penalised as a result of such a request. Pursuant to relevant law, where applicable, airSlate will consider for employment qualified applicants with arrest and conviction records.